To open an Inherited IRA, also known as a "Beneficiary IRA" at M1, you will need to have an open and active M1 account and complete the necessary documentation. If you don’t already have an M1 account, please follow the steps listed here.

Please note: An Inherited IRA cannot be opened from within your account.

You can find the Beneficiary IRA forms linked below:

While filling out the appropriate form, please make sure to include the name of the deceased in the appropriate box.

Once you have submitted your Inherited IRA Documents, please upload a copy of your government-issued photo ID (driver's license, state ID, passport) using this form.

We will follow up with you via email and open your account within 2-3 business days. If any additional documents are needed, we will reach out directly to you via email.
